Spell Checker for the dyslexic

My wife is dyslexic and has long ago accepted that she can’t spell. She has given up on spell checkers, which due to her extraordinary inability to get even close to the right spelling have also long since given up on her. I thought it worthy of mention, that Google is her preferred spell checker when other spell checkers just can’t cope. This is especially useful for names of people such as authors. So, dyslexics don’t despair when your spell checker doesn’t understand you. Google will usually be able to ‘Suggest‘ what you really meant.
